Certification and Licensing

Does Texas Have a Cosmetologist License Prerequisite That I Should Know About?

If you are hoping to get a cosmetology license, or maybe obtain a certificate within a unique area of cosmetology, the following is how to pull off carrying it out. To get certified within Texas, you have to completely finish your basic training foremost.

Then, make sure you participate in the necessary 1500 hours to meet the requirements of the Texas Board of Cosmetology. Within this valuable time you’ll receive hands-on training exactly like you will do on the job.

The next step in the process is to pass the state’s accreditation test. Make sure that you check out apprenticeships wherever presented, they will allow you to get extra hours pertaining to your training and gives you the chance to get opportunities when it comes to potential job opportunities.

Additionally, it is extremely important to consider, after you have been registered, you will need to re-up your certification. See your state board for all the state’s renewal prerequisites.

TX License Demands for Jobs Available In the Field of Beauty

  • Hair-Stylist – 1500 Work hours
  • Esthetician – 750 Working hours
  • Nail Tech – 600 Working hours
  • Electrologist – Contact Tx State Health & Human Services @ (888) 963 7111
  • Masseuse – 500 Working hours

What Exactly Will Be Covered by Your Cosmetologist Program?

The following advice should help you select which beauty schools will be the right match for you. Choosing cosmetology programs might possibly appear straightforward, but you have to be sure that you are choosing the right style of training. It’s highly encouraged that you make sure you confirm that the program or school that you’re looking at is actually recognized by the Texas State Board or some other regulatory group. Other areas to look into can include:

  • Has there also been any type of complaints concerning the training program?
  • The quantity of passing scores by the candidates on the license examination
  • How does the price of the course look when placed against similar training programs?

When cosmetology courses proclaim they have comprehensive beauty training programs, it usually refers to the instruction associated with hair styling, beauty, finger and toe nail care, in addition to cosmetics is actually accessible within one in-depth training course.

Beauty Training Centers Show Students Many Proficiencies to Work With

Cosmetology college students find out how to utilize the relevant skills practiced for clients as a result of in-class lessons, the particular published guides, coupled with simulated training in salons for students.

A state program curriculum plan is different from state to state, but a beautician school student should really graduate from their school having a detailed understanding of all areas of the cosmetology industry, nonetheless school students are permitted to focus on a certain service or area.
